Sangyata-Pagu Gram Panchayat
Sangyata-Pagu is a Gram Panchayat located in the Kra Daadi district of Arunachal Pradesh. It falls under the Kra Daadi Zila Parishad. Sangyata-Pagu Gram Panchayat covers a total of 5 villages, including Jaming Happa, Lengba, and Pagu. It is headed by an elected Sarpanch, while administrative work is handled by the Panchayat Secretary.
List of Villages in Sangyata-Pagu Gram Panchayat
Sangyata-Pagu Gram Panchayat covers the following villages.
| Sl. No. | Village |
|---|---|
| 1 | Jaming Happa |
| 2 | Lengba |
| 3 | Pagu |
| 4 | Sayata |
| 5 | Tapaha |
